Mild tremor felt in Sylhet, other northeast Bangladesh districts

A mild tremor has been felt in Sylhet and other north-eastern districts of Bangladesh.

No damage was reported in the earthquake on Friday night.

Zahirul Islam, an official of the Meteorological Department's Seismic Centre, told bdnews24.com that the quake took place at 10:47pm.

The magnitude 4.1 quake's epicentre was in Indian state of Meghalaya, 204 kilometres northeast from Dhaka, according to Zahirul.
